问题标签 [latex]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
4708 浏览

latex - 如何在 LaTeX 中发出引用的文本内容?

我有一个部分:

我想要一个指向该部分的链接,其中链接文本是该部分的名称。我可以使用hyperref

但这需要重复部分标题(“简介”)。有没有办法抓住它?ref产生节号,这是不对的。 autoref产生“节”,然后是节号,这也不对。

0 投票
2 回答
2125 浏览

latex - 将表格和其他元素居中的最简单方法是什么?

使事物正确居中的最佳方法是什么?一旦我开始摆弄桌子,事情就会开始向左或向右移动,破坏平衡。怎样才能使一切始终居中?

现在这将导致桌子被弄乱,并且右边缘离开屏幕。我能做些什么?

这是大部分代码,我删掉了很多无用的功能,因为它们几乎都一样。它用于为学校制作用例,因为我们必须为一个项目做大约 40 个。

0 投票
2 回答
2583 浏览

latex - LaTeX 中的可折叠 minibox 环境

我正在尝试学习 LaTeX,因为否则,我的教授将几乎无法阅读我的家庭作业。我遇到了一些我想做但似乎做不到的事情,即。我搜索了谷歌(可能关键字集很差),但没有找到解决方案。

具体情况如下:我想在一个盒子里放一个ams flalign环境,并排有多个这样的环境。我已经使用 minipage 实现了这一点,但 minipage 要求宽度。我想使用 flalign 环境适合的最小宽度。我意识到我可以将宽度设置为 0pt,但我不禁想知道是否有打算这样做的东西。

另外,我应该使用 minipage 吗?还有其他我不知道的命令吗?

感谢您的回复。

编辑:

试图澄清我想要做什么。我想要标准的、已知的、给定的等式,并且左边很短。在这些的右边,我想要相关的推导方程(也许还有它们的推导。更右边,我想要插入实际的计算。

我觉得我想要的是一个有 3 列的表格环境,但我认为我不能将方程式环境放在表格环境中。

这看起来就像我渲染它时想要的。

0 投票
14 回答
67990 浏览

latex - 如何将 LaTeX 转换为纯文本 (ASCII)?

场景:
我有一个使用 LaTeX 创建的文档(在这种情况下是我的简历),它正在pdflatex正确编译并准确输出我想要的内容。现在我需要将相同的文档转换为普通的旧 ASCII。

示例:我在 这里
看到过这种情况(至少一次),作者有一个PDF 版本和一个ASCII 版本,几乎在所有方面都与 PDF 版本匹配,包括边距、间距和项目符号。

我意识到由于 ASCII 格式的限制,这种类型的转换不可能是精确的,但根据我目前发现的情况,一个非常接近的近似值似乎是可能的。这样做的过程是什么?

0 投票
3 回答
4143 浏览

asp.net - 带有 ASP.NET 的 LaTeX

我需要在 ASP.NET 中动态创建数学表达式,就像:

这个

但是,我看过mimeTeX,想知道是否有人知道其他解决方案?我想在服务器上使用TeX而不需要 LaTeX。

谢谢您的意见。

0 投票
6 回答
6193 浏览

vim - 如何防止 Vim 在括号中缩进包装的文本

这困扰了我很长时间,并且尽我所能尝试我找不到解决方法。

当我编辑文本(特别是乳胶,但这没关系)文件时,我希望它在 80 列时自动换行。它会这样做,除非我碰巧在一个括号子句的中间,它会缩进非常烦人的文本。例如,这工作正常

但这不是

如果有人能告诉我如何关闭它(仅适用于文本/乳胶文件),我将不胜感激。大概这与这是 C 中的期望行为这一事实有关,但我仍然无法弄清楚出了什么问题。

0 投票
15 回答
234718 浏览

macos - 如何确定 OS X 中的文件编码?

我正在尝试将一些 UTF-8 字符输入到TextMate中的 LaTeX 文件中(它说它的默认编码是 UTF-8),但 LaTeX 似乎不理解它们。

运行cat my_file.tex在终端中正确显示字符。运行ls -al显示了我以前从未见过的东西:文件列表中的“@”:

(而且,是的,我\usepackage[utf8]{inputenc}在 LaTeX 中使用。)

我找到了iconv,但这似乎无法告诉我编码是什么——它只有在我弄清楚后才会转换。

0 投票
2 回答
4499 浏览

svn - 协作编辑 LaTeX 文档的提示

我的默认设置是将 tex 源代码放在 subversion 存储库中,并在更改其他人的内容时将注释作为注释插入到源代码中。这一切都感觉不太理想,尤其是当存在颠覆冲突时,它告诉你的只是“这个巨大段落的这两个版本存在冲突”。

我想出了一些技巧,但我确信那里有更好的想法(或我的想法的更好版本)。

要在代码上进行协作,请参阅以下问题:

您如何与其他编码人员实时协作?

(其中一些答案也适用于 LaTeX 文档的协作。)

0 投票
10 回答
5141 浏览

emacs - 如何让 Emacs 填充句子而不是段落?

我在 StackOverflow 上看到了至少两个建议,在编辑 LaTeX 文档时在句子之间插入换行符。原因是这种做法有助于源代码控制、学习diff和协作编辑。

我基本信服,只是我懒,不想多想。

所以我正在寻找一些emacs咒语来为我处理它。可能是次要模式,可能是一组需要设置的变量。

我想我想要的是

  • 文本的软换行(比如使用长线(set long-lines-auto-wrap 't))。这是因为我不想对合作者的编辑提出要求,而且有时会使用其他 unix 工具来检查这些文件。

我想我想要的是

  • 用于fill-paragraph在看起来像是标记句子结尾的换行符之间填充。
  • 一个可行的解决方案auto-fill-mode将是一个奖励。

那是:

聊天聊天。
一个带有错误包装的新句子
,需要修复。
喃喃自语

转换为:

聊天聊天。
一个带有错误包装的新句子,需要修复。
喃喃自语

感谢您的意见和建议。


编辑:Jouni K. Seppänen的建议指出了我LaTeX-fill-break-at-separators,这表明 emacs 几乎已经知道如何做到这一点。无论如何,我要去阅读一些代码,并会报告。再次感谢。


同一问题的更通用版本:编辑摊牌:在句子末尾保持换行符。谢谢,德雷夫斯

0 投票
5 回答
4037 浏览

vim - Latex 的 VIM 中需要哪些插件?

你最喜欢 VIM 中哪些用于 Latex 编辑的插件?Latex 是否有一些现成的 VIM 变体?